Johnson County was established in 1833 according to the [http://www.johnsoncountygenealogy.com/ Johnson County Genealogy site]
 
 
 
"Johnson County was created from a portion of Pope County, by the Act of November 16, 1833, and was named Johnson honoring the first Territorial Judge of Arkansas, Judge Benjamin Johnson." (A Brief History, cited.)
